Adds an environment member to an Cloud9 development environment.

Note:

For .NET Core this operation is only available in asynchronous form. Please refer to CreateEnvironmentMembershipAsync.

Namespace: Amazon.Cloud9
Assembly: AWSSDK.Cloud9.dll
Version: 3.x.y.z

Syntax

C#
public virtual CreateEnvironmentMembershipResponse CreateEnvironmentMembership(
         CreateEnvironmentMembershipRequest request
)

Parameters

request
Type: Amazon.Cloud9.Model.CreateEnvironmentMembershipRequest

Container for the necessary parameters to execute the CreateEnvironmentMembership service method.

Return Value


The response from the CreateEnvironmentMembership service method, as returned by Cloud9.

Exceptions

ExceptionCondition
BadRequestException The target request is invalid.
ConflictException A conflict occurred.
ForbiddenException An access permissions issue occurred.
InternalServerErrorException An internal server error occurred.
LimitExceededException A service limit was exceeded.
NotFoundException The target resource cannot be found.
TooManyRequestsException Too many service requests were made over the given time period.

Examples

CreateEnvironmentMembership


var client = new AmazonCloud9Client();
var response = client.CreateEnvironmentMembership(new CreateEnvironmentMembershipRequest 
{
    EnvironmentId = "8d9967e2f0624182b74e7690ad69ebEX",
    Permissions = "read-write",
    UserArn = "arn:aws:iam::123456789012:user/AnotherDemoUser"
});

EnvironmentMember membership = response.Membership;
